Practical Information for Visitors
Alabama is accessible through several airports, including Birmingham-Shuttlesworth International Airport and Huntsville International Airport, which offer both domestic and limited international flights. Amtrak provides train service to cities like Birmingham and Mobile, while Greyhound and other bus services connect various towns across the state. Having a rental car is ideal for exploring Alabama’s diverse attractions, as public transportation options can be limited.
The state’s climate is generally characterized by hot summers and mild winters. Summer temperatures can reach the high 90s Fahrenheit, while winter temperatures typically hover in the 40s and 50s. The best time to visit Alabama is during the spring and fall when the temperatures are more moderate, making it comfortable for outdoor activities and sightseeing.
